Members of the Top of Ohio Mended Hearts received a special honor during the group’s Feb. 27 meeting from the Mended Hearts International organization. 

President Bruce Norris presented a plaque that celebrates Top of Ohio Mended Hearts Chapter #069’s 30th anniversary with the Mended Hearts International. 

A letter from the international president was also received, congratulating the group for providing 30 years of outstanding service to heart patients of all ages in the Logan County area, with a mission of inspiring hope and to improve the quality of life to heart patients and their families through ongoing peer-to-peer support, education and advocacy. 

The Mended Hearts motto is, “It’s great to be alive and to help others.”

The first organizational meeting to form a local group to educate and offer support to the area’s heart patients was conducted at Mary Rutan Hospital in October of 1994 when Dr. Vincent Petno and John F. Sowers addressed a group of 74 people who wanted to form a Mended Hearts chapter in Logan County. 

Others in attendance were Mandy Goble, who at the time served as vice president and administrator of cardiovascular services at Mary Rutan Hospital; along with Lois Coons, director of cardiology, and John Cron, president of the Lima, Ohio Mended Hearts chapter, who assisted in forming the local chapter. 

In December of 1994, the group met again and the chapter’s first officers were elected. Officers included Gene Wolford, president; Janice Wilburn, vice president; John Sowers, secretary and Crystal Ropp, treasurer. 

At this meeting, the Top of Ohio was chosen as the chapter’s official name. On Feb. 16, 1995, the group applied for and received its charter as Mended Hearts chapter #069 from the Mended Hearts International organization.

Today, the Top of Ohio Mended Hearts chapter meets at the Mary Rutan Health Center, 1134 N. Main St. in Bellefontaine, in the first floor conference room at 6 p.m. on the third Thursday of each month, except for the months of July, August and November. All meetings are open to the public. 

Each month, a guest speaker, who works in the cardiovascular and heart disease related field, discusses various topics that address many different types of heart problems, medications, treatments, diet, exercise, etc., providing educational information to heart patients of all ages and their families.
